Ingredients
– 2 cans (15 oz each) black beans, rinsed and drained
– 1 cup breadcrumbs (preferably whole wheat)
– 1/2 cup grated carrots
– 1/2 cup finely chopped onion
– 3 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 tablespoon ground flaxseed mixed with 3 tablespoons water (flax egg)
– 1 tablespoon soy sauce or tamari
– 1 teaspoon cumin
– 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
– 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 sub rolls
– 1 cup marinara sauce
– Fresh basil or parsley for garnish (optional)
Instructions
Follow these simple steps to create your Vegan Black Bean Meatball Sub:
1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. Prepare the Flax Egg: In a small bowl, mix the ground flaxseed with water and set aside to thicken for about 5 minutes.
3. Mash the Beans: In a large bowl, mash the black beans with a fork or potato masher until mostly smooth, leaving some chunks for texture.
4. Mix Ingredients: Add the grated carrots, chopped onion, minced garlic, flax egg, soy sauce, cumin, smoked paprika, oregano, salt, and pepper to the mashed beans. Stir until well combined.
5. Add Breadcrumbs: Gradually mix in the breadcrumbs until the mixture holds together. If it’s too wet, add more breadcrumbs as needed.
6. Form Meatballs: Using your hands, shape the mixture into meatballs, about 1-1.5 inches in diameter, and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
7. Bake: Bake the meatballs in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, flipping halfway through, until they are firm and slightly crispy on the outside.
8. Heat Marinara Sauce: While the meatballs are baking, heat the marinara sauce in a saucepan over medium heat until warmed through.
9. Prepare the Rolls: Slice the sub rolls in half and toast them lightly if desired.
10. Assemble the Sub: Place 3-4 meatballs in each sub roll and generously spoon marinara sauce over the top.
11. Garnish: Sprinkle with fresh basil or parsley if using, and serve immediately.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30-35 minutes
